What are NYC residents?

NYC residents are individuals who live in New York City, which consists of five boroughs: Manhattan, Brooklyn, Queens, The Bronx, and Staten Island. Being an NYC resident typically means having a primary residence within the city limits and can affect eligibility for certain city services, programs, and benefits. Residents are subject to local laws, taxes, and regulations, and they can participate in city elections if they meet voter requirements. The term may refer to anyone living in NYC, regardless of citizenship status, as long as their primary home is in the city.

Job description

Overview

M&J Engineering, P.C. is seeking a Resident Engineer with a NY PE License and 5-10 years' experience with at least 5 years of Resident Engineering experience to join our construction management team on construction projects within the NYC Metropolitan Area. Excellent communications and client relations skills with are a must, with the ability to manage a large staff of field personnel and work as a team player.

M&J Engineering, P.C. (M&J) is a leader in construction management and inspection, civil, ITS, mechanical, electrical, wastewater, water supply, tunnel, airport, port, marine/coastal, and environmental engineering, and design-build services for both new infrastructure projects and renovations. Since its inception in 2004, M&J has grown to over 300 employees. Today, we are still dedicated to the highest levels of work and client satisfaction, standing steadfast to our corporate motto of finding "Innovative and State of the Art Solutions".

Responsibilities
  • Supervise inspection staff and Assistant Resident Engineer to complete assignments and delivery of daily inspector reports in accordance with client's requirements Act as liaison to design staff to respond to Contractors' RFI's and review of shop drawings.
  • Provides daily on-site construction management and site inspections. Provides technical review of construction plans, specifications, and project changes for constructability and practicality.
  • Manage office staff responsible for record-keeping general correspondence, compiling and drafting of required reports and deliverables.
  • Responsible for overall site safety, permit condition compliance, and coordination with other City Agencies.
  • Monitors Contractor performance, schedule, overall responsiveness, and effectiveness. Exerts influence over Contractors to maintain project goals regarding cost, schedule, quality, etc.
  • Assists the Construction Manager in preparing proposals to provide professional services.
Qualifications
  • At least 5+ years of experience as a Resident Engineer on water/wastewater projects.
  • Bachelor's Degree in Civil Engineering or Construction Management or a closely related field.
  • NY Professional Engineer (PE) License required
  • NYCDEP experience is a plus
  • Construction Management Association of America Certified Construction Manager (CCM) preferred
  • Experience with Microsoft Word and Excel required.
  • Reliable transportation is required.
